Editor's Note

Source: Kültür Envanteri · Wikidata This information is compiled from the sources shown.

The sources record that construction began when Sultan Mehmed the Conqueror came to Şebinkarahisar on 29 August 1473, after winning the Battle of Otlukbeli, and was completed in five years. It is stated that the mosque was first built of wood, burned down twice, and was rebuilt in stone after these fires. The sources note that the present Fatih Mosque was built in 1888 by Rasih and Mahmut Pashas. The mosque's domes, which collapsed in the 1939 earthquake, were repaired in 1950, and the building underwent a minor repair in 1977.
